Output f50955dfb066ec8bff0416c1bf18ec5adbc5e384fe6d1b7844b80da75dc42338:1

value
190112
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10ba41b1eb97e0f040e7091d7c767248c227cc56 OP_EQUAL
address
33DTrx3tZ9TjLcmqwMFFGoFPzPRJvn2WnC
transaction
f50955dfb066ec8bff0416c1bf18ec5adbc5e384fe6d1b7844b80da75dc42338
confirmations
266656
spent
true